Brief Description
The Inspection Assignment Specialist, LAP is responsible for:• Efficient management of the Inspection Team Leader (ITL) assignments in conjunction with the CoA Assigning Commissioners (ACs).• Setting up of preliminary inspector matching for Commissioner approval.• Communication with ITLs in preparation of the inspection.• Organize and facilitate inspection planning calls and virtual inspections with ITLs and Laboratory Directors (LD).• Working with Assigning Commissioners, LAP management, as well as other LAP departments to maintain timely assignments.
Specific Duties
Primary duties and responsibilities of the Inspection Assignment Specialist, LAP:• Verify whether preliminary inspector matches in the Staff Portal are appropriate and meet the pre-determined criteria for Assigning Commissioner approval. • Send each designated Assigning Commissioner a bi-weekly update with the preliminary inspector matches from the Staff portal, the potential matches located manually, and any that require special attention. • Contact any potential Inspection Team Leaders or Teams that the Assigning Commissioner has approved to receive preliminary acceptance of assignment.• Assign all approved and accepted matches in the Staff Portal.• Determine when a team build is required and manage the team build.• Monitor and follow up on the Delinquent Reports for all events related to Assigning and Inspection in a timely manner.• Locate appropriate Inspection Team Leader/Team for all Non-routine inspections in the designated assignment region in a timely manner.• Determine when an inspection planning call is needed, coordinate and facilitate the call with the team and the lab.• Send designated Assigning Commissioners monthly Team Leader Training Reports and provide information as necessary to ensure proper follow up.
• Locate or assist in locating supplemental team members that are qualified and trained for any Inspection Team Leader/Team requesting assistance.• Ensure that each team is taking the appropriate number of team members which has been approved by LAP management or the Assigning Commissioners.• Follow up on all Data Changes that one is notified of through the Staff Portal or through correspondence in a timely manner.• Help manage and facilitate virtual inspections when needed.• Process and follow up on all Inspection Feedback Reports each month for their designated region(s).• Perform other duties as assigned by the Director or Manager.
